Practical Seller Notes and Technical Considerations

Before adding any new digital embroidery file to your commercial embroidery workflow, there are practical steps you must take. As much as I love the look of the Rope Twist Alphabet - W, responsible selling requires due diligence. The product description states that the font was carefully digitized for smooth stitching, which is a promising sign. However, "smooth" is subjective. Here is my checklist for evaluating this design before listing finished goods:

  1. Test Stitch-Out: Never skip this step. Stitch the letter "W" and a few other letters on the actual fabric you plan to sell. Check for puckering, thread breaks, or registration issues.
  2. Check Stitch Density: Rope effects can sometimes be dense. Ensure the stitch density is appropriate for your target fabrics. If it is too dense for a lightweight towel, you may need to adjust your stabilizer choice or avoid using it on delicate materials.
  3. Confirm Hoop Size: The description does not specify exact hoop sizes. You must check the Creative Fabrica product page to ensure the design fits your machine’s capabilities, whether you are using a 4x4 or 5x7 hoop.
  4. Thread Color Testing: The rope effect relies on contrast and shadow. Test different thread colors to see which ones highlight the twist best. Metallic threads might enhance the rope look, while matte threads might soften it.
  5. Licensing Verification: Always review the license terms on Creative Fabrica. Ensure that the license covers commercial use for physical finished products if you plan to sell embroidered items. Do not assume; verify.

Additionally, consider the readability at thumbnail size. On mobile devices, where most Etsy browsing happens, intricate details can get lost. The bold nature of this alphabet should help, but always zoom out on your photos to ensure the letter is recognizable instantly.
